The team is made up of a range of health and social care professionals including therapists, nursing staff, community matrons and social care professionals. We also work alongside and in partnership with our GP services.

We are committed to a person-centred culture, putting people at the forefront of what we do. We are a supportive team who adopt a forward-thinking, proactive approach to continuously shaping and delivering innovative professional practice.

As a service we support a wide range of service user groups including but not limited to;

  • Older People
  • People with Primary Mental Health Needs
  • People with Learning disabilities
  • People affected by Substance Misuse
  • People receiving End of Life Care
  • Younger Adults
  • People leaving hospital
  • Carers

As a Social Worker working with us you will be supported to manage a complex caseload. This includes investigating safeguarding concerns, conducting statutory assessments, court work, commissioning support, and developing support plans.

You will collaborate with partner agencies, carers, and families to build networks of support that can help people maintain their independence.

As a service, we are committed to working with individuals to build on their strengths, enabling them to live full lives within the community as independently as possible.

You will need a good understanding of current & relevant legislation such as the Care Act (2014), the Mental Capacity Act (2005), the Equality Act (2010) & Human Rights Act (1998).

Social Worker Career Pathway 

We have implemented the first phase of a new Social Worker Career Pathway within our Adults Services, with our vacancies available at the Social Worker (Grade F) or Experienced Social Worker (Grade G) levels. Our Social Worker and Experienced Social Worker roles align with the national Professional Capability Framework (PCF) for Social Workers, which provides a robust structure for all local authorities to use as a way of standardising professional capabilities and provides a clear career pathway.

This is a fantastic opportunity to provide you with an achievable, clear pathway for your career; to enable you as a practitioner to reflect and identify your own practice and development on the PCF pathway.

If successful in being shortlisted for interview, your experience, skills and knowledge, will be assessed against the PCF domains and if found appointable, this will determine your appointment to either the Social Worker (Grade F) or Experienced Social Worker level (Grade G).

With on-going learning and support from your line manager, those appointed as a Social Worker will be able to evidence incremental learning and submit an application in due course for progression to the Experienced Social Worker (Grade G) via a portfolio of supporting evidence against the PCF framework.
